Tim Walker and Kate Moss for Vogue

Mar, 21, 2012

Tim Walker is one of my most beloved fashion photographers. Here is why.

Mr. Walker knows that fashion and fantasy go hand in hand. If you look through his compilation of work, you see a child’s imagination with a grown man’s keen eye for photography and beautiful things. His work is surreal, lovely, whimsical, and sometimes strange or creepy.  The first photo I remember seeing, which made me fall in love, was this one below. I wanted to be dressed up on that beach, playing around the giant swan in the dusk.
